Transitional Assistance ‘Listening Tour’ stops in Pembroke Residents invited to provide feedback on state welfare programs
PEMBROKE– Pembroke residents will have an opportunity to speak directly with the head of the Department of Transitional Assistance (DTA) as part of a listening tour designed to solicit feedback on state welfare programs.
At the request of Rep. Josh Cutler, Interim DTA Commissioner Stacey Monahan will visit Pembroke Town Hall on Thursday, May 30 at 7 p.m. The Department oversees the state’s transitional assistance programs, including EBT cards, SNAP food assistance benefits, unemployment compensation and emergency shelter programs.
The session, which is open to all members of the public, will allow residents to share comments directly with Commissioner Monahan and DTA regional leaders. The session...

Pembroke High School tenth graders from Ms. Lynne Place’s history class recently competed in the South Shore District Competition of the Mass. History Day Program. Julia DeBenedictis, Erin Devine, and Courtney Garvey placed second out of 17 groups and Thomas Duane, Drew Latwas, and Anthony McLaughlin placed first. There were 23 schools in all represented at the competition. Rep. Josh Cutler visited PHS last week to meet with the students and present them with congratulatory citations from the Mass. House of Representatives for a job well done!
It is a tradition that each new state representative offer a maiden speech in the House chamber. I had the honor of giving my first speech this past Wednesday evening during budget debate and I wanted to share it with you. I spoke in support of a line item that provides funding for our local councils on aging so they can offer programs and services to our seniors. I'm pleased to report that it received bi-partisan support. Thank for you this opportunity. It is an honor to serve the residents of the Sixth Plymouth District!
